<?xml version="1.0" encoding="UTF-8" standalone="yes" ?>
<!DOCTYPE bugzilla SYSTEM "https://bugs.webkit.org/page.cgi?id=bugzilla.dtd">

<bugzilla version="5.0.4.1"
          urlbase="https://bugs.webkit.org/"
          
          maintainer="admin@webkit.org"
>

    <bug>
          <bug_id>42831</bug_id>
          
          <creation_ts>2010-07-22 09:16:49 -0700</creation_ts>
          <short_desc>Web Inspector: test that inspector will log syntax error in console without crashing</short_desc>
          <delta_ts>2010-07-22 23:40:40 -0700</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>1</classification_id>
          <classification>Unclassified</classification>
          <product>WebKit</product>
          <component>Web Inspector (Deprecated)</component>
          <version>528+ (Nightly build)</version>
          <rep_platform>All</rep_platform>
          <op_sys>All</op_sys>
          <bug_status>RESOLVED</bug_status>
          <resolution>FIXED</resolution>
          
          
          <bug_file_loc></b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ords></keywords>
          <priority>P2</priority>
          <bug_severity>Normal</bug_severity>
          <target_milestone>---</target_milestone>
          <dependson>42642</dependson>
          
          <everconfirmed>1</everconfirmed>
          <reporter name="Yury Semikhatsky">yurys</reporter>
          <assigned_to name="Yury Semikhatsky">yurys</assigned_to>
          <cc>bweinstein</cc>
    
    <cc>commit-queue</cc>
    
    <cc>joepeck</cc>
    
    <cc>keishi</cc>
    
    <cc>pfeldman</cc>
    
    <cc>pmuellr</cc>
    
    <cc>rik</cc>
    
    <cc>timothy</cc>
    
    <cc>yurys</cc>
          

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>254837</commentid>
    <comment_count>0</comment_count>
    <who name="Yury Semikhatsky">yurys</who>
    <bug_when>2010-07-22 09:16:49 -0700</bug_when>
    <thetext>Web Inspector: test that inspector will log syntax error in console without crashing</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>254839</commentid>
    <comment_count>1</comment_count>
      <attachid>62306</attachid>
    <who name="Yury Semikhatsky">yurys</who>
    <bug_when>2010-07-22 09:18:26 -0700</bug_when>
    <thetext>Created attachment 62306
Patch</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>254896</commentid>
    <comment_count>2</comment_count>
    <who name="Joseph Pecoraro">joepeck</who>
    <bug_when>2010-07-22 11:16:14 -0700</bug_when>
    <thetext>Cool. Are Syntax Error messages likely to be the same between JSC and V8
or could there be platform specific results?</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>254921</commentid>
    <comment_count>3</comment_count>
      <attachid>62306</attachid>
    <who name="Ojan Vafai">ojan</who>
    <bug_when>2010-07-22 12:23:14 -0700</bug_when>
    <thetext>Comment on attachment 62306
Patch

&gt; +resources/syntax-error.js:1SyntaxError: Parse error

The lack of space between &quot;1&quot; and &quot;SyntaxError&quot; looks strange. Is that a bug (obviously not from this patch though)?</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>255080</commentid>
    <comment_count>4</comment_count>
      <attachid>62306</attachid>
    <who name="WebKit Commit Bot">commit-queue</who>
    <bug_when>2010-07-22 17:06:05 -0700</bug_when>
    <thetext>Comment on attachment 62306
Patch

Clearing flags on attachment: 62306

Committed r63922: &lt;http://trac.webkit.org/changeset/63922&gt;</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>255081</commentid>
    <comment_count>5</comment_count>
    <who name="WebKit Commit Bot">commit-queue</who>
    <bug_when>2010-07-22 17:06:10 -0700</bug_when>
    <thetext>All reviewed patches have been landed.  Closing bug.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>255218</commentid>
    <comment_count>6</comment_count>
    <who name="Yury Semikhatsky">yurys</who>
    <bug_when>2010-07-22 23:40:40 -0700</bug_when>
    <thetext>(In reply to comment #2)
&gt; Cool. Are Syntax Error messages likely to be the same between JSC and V8
&gt; or could there be platform specific results?

In this patch I&apos;m providing VM-specific results. There is a long discussion of the error message differences between JSC and V8 and it was agreed that they should eventually converge. There is a bug for that problem: https://bugs.webkit.org/show_bug.cgi?id=42181

(In reply to comment #3)
&gt; (From update of attachment 62306 [details])
&gt; &gt; +resources/syntax-error.js:1SyntaxError: Parse error
&gt; 
&gt; The lack of space between &quot;1&quot; and &quot;SyntaxError&quot; looks strange. Is that a bug (obviously not from this patch though)?

It&apos;s just a textContent of a DOM element representing the message in Web Inspector UI. Although there is no space in the text dump, there is one in the DOM UI and the message there looks nice. I don&apos;t thing we need to fix the text output since it&apos;s used only in the tests and it already gives a clear view of the logged message text.</thetext>
  </long_desc>
      
          <attachment
              isobsolete="0"
              ispatch="1"
              isprivate="0"
          >
            <attachid>62306</attachid>
            <date>2010-07-22 09:18:26 -0700</date>
            <delta_ts>2010-07-22 17:06:05 -0700</delta_ts>
            <desc>Patch</desc>
            <filename>bug-42831-20100722201824.patch</filename>
            <type>text/plain</type>
            <size>3009</size>
            <attacher name="Yury Semikhatsky">yurys</attacher>
            
              <data encoding="base64">ZGlmZiAtLWdpdCBhL0xheW91dFRlc3RzL0NoYW5nZUxvZyBiL0xheW91dFRlc3RzL0NoYW5nZUxv
ZwppbmRleCA0M2NhYjFkNWQ0MmE4YjgyMGE2NTRjNDJiN2M2ZjU2NWE1ODNiMmVmLi4zODZjYzg3
MjcyZjNhMGZjNjIxMGQzYmE4MWZkMzBiMzJhMTZkNDNiIDEwMDY0NAotLS0gYS9MYXlvdXRUZXN0
cy9DaGFuZ2VMb2cKKysrIGIvTGF5b3V0VGVzdHMvQ2hhbmdlTG9nCkBAIC0xLDMgKzEsMTUgQEAK
KzIwMTAtMDctMjIgIFl1cnkgU2VtaWtoYXRza3kgIDx5dXJ5c0BjaHJvbWl1bS5vcmc+CisKKyAg
ICAgICAgUmV2aWV3ZWQgYnkgTk9CT0RZIChPT1BTISkuCisKKyAgICAgICAgV2ViIEluc3BlY3Rv
cjogdGVzdCB0aGF0IGluc3BlY3RvciB3aWxsIGxvZyBzeW50YXggZXJyb3IgaW4gY29uc29sZSB3
aXRob3V0IGNyYXNoaW5nCisgICAgICAgIGh0dHBzOi8vYnVncy53ZWJraXQub3JnL3Nob3dfYnVn
LmNnaT9pZD00MjgzMQorCisgICAgICAgICogaW5zcGVjdG9yL2NvbnNvbGUtbG9nLXN5bnRheC1l
cnJvci1leHBlY3RlZC50eHQ6IEFkZGVkLgorICAgICAgICAqIGluc3BlY3Rvci9jb25zb2xlLWxv
Zy1zeW50YXgtZXJyb3IuaHRtbDogQWRkZWQuCisgICAgICAgICogaW5zcGVjdG9yL3Jlc291cmNl
cy9zeW50YXgtZXJyb3IuanM6IEFkZGVkLgorICAgICAgICAqIHBsYXRmb3JtL2Nocm9taXVtL2lu
c3BlY3Rvci9jb25zb2xlLWxvZy1zeW50YXgtZXJyb3ItZXhwZWN0ZWQudHh0OiBBZGRlZC4KKwog
MjAxMC0wNy0yMiAgQ3NhYmEgT3N6dHJvZ29uw6FjICA8b3NzeUB3ZWJraXQub3JnPgogCiAgICAg
ICAgIFVucmV2aWV3ZWQuCmRpZmYgLS1naXQgYS9MYXlvdXRUZXN0cy9pbnNwZWN0b3IvY29uc29s
ZS1sb2ctc3ludGF4LWVycm9yLWV4cGVjdGVkLnR4dCBiL0xheW91dFRlc3RzL2luc3BlY3Rvci9j
b25zb2xlLWxvZy1zeW50YXgtZXJyb3ItZXhwZWN0ZWQudHh0Cm5ldyBmaWxlIG1vZGUgMTAwNjQ0
CmluZGV4ID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AuLjBjMGYxNmEw
ZDQ3Y2YzODJkYjM2YWI2NWUxNzhhNjc4ZDc1YmRjNDQKLS0tIC9kZXYvbnVsbAorKysgYi9MYXlv
dXRUZXN0cy9pbnNwZWN0b3IvY29uc29sZS1sb2ctc3ludGF4LWVycm9yLWV4cGVjdGVkLnR4dApA
QCAtMCwwICsxLDUgQEAKK0NPTlNPTEUgTUVTU0FHRTogbGluZSAxOiBTeW50YXhFcnJvcjogUGFy
c2UgZXJyb3IKK1Rlc3RzIHRoYXQgc3ludGF4IGVycm9ycyBhcmUgbG9nZ2VkIGludG8gY29uc29s
ZSBhbmQgZG9lc24ndCBjYXVzZSBicm93c2VyIGNyYXNoLgorCityZXNvdXJjZXMvc3ludGF4LWVy
cm9yLmpzOjFTeW50YXhFcnJvcjogUGFyc2UgZXJyb3IKKwpkaWZmIC0tZ2l0IGEvTGF5b3V0VGVz
dHMvaW5zcGVjdG9yL2NvbnNvbGUtbG9nLXN5bnRheC1lcnJvci5odG1sIGIvTGF5b3V0VGVzdHMv
aW5zcGVjdG9yL2NvbnNvbGUtbG9nLXN5bnRheC1lcnJvci5odG1sCm5ldyBmaWxlIG1vZGUgMTAw
NzU1CmluZGV4ID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AuLmY2OTE4
YmVhZTY1NDA0ZjNlN2NlNjY0MzI3MGZjNmUwMDBiYjZlYTYKLS0tIC9kZXYvbnVsbAorKysgYi9M
YXlvdXRUZXN0cy9pbnNwZWN0b3IvY29uc29sZS1sb2ctc3ludGF4LWVycm9yLmh0bWwKQEAgLTAs
MCArMSwxOCBAQAorPGh0bWw+Cis8aGVhZD4KKzxzY3JpcHQgc3JjPSIuLi9odHRwL3Rlc3RzL2lu
c3BlY3Rvci9pbnNwZWN0b3ItdGVzdC5qcyI+PC9zY3JpcHQ+Cis8c2NyaXB0IHNyYz0iLi4vaHR0
cC90ZXN0cy9pbnNwZWN0b3IvY29uc29sZS10ZXN0cy5qcyI+PC9zY3JpcHQ+Cis8c2NyaXB0IHNy
Yz0icmVzb3VyY2VzL3N5bnRheC1lcnJvci5qcyI+PC9zY3JpcHQ+Cis8c2NyaXB0PgorZnVuY3Rp
b24gZG9pdCgpCit7CisgICAgZHVtcENvbnNvbGVNZXNzYWdlcygpOworfQorPC9zY3JpcHQ+Cis8
L2hlYWQ+Cis8Ym9keSBvbmxvYWQ9Im9ubG9hZCgpIj4KKzxwPgorVGVzdHMgdGhhdCBzeW50YXgg
ZXJyb3JzIGFyZSBsb2dnZWQgaW50byBjb25zb2xlIGFuZCBkb2Vzbid0IGNhdXNlIGJyb3dzZXIg
Y3Jhc2guCis8L3A+Cis8L2JvZHk+Cis8L2h0bWw+CmRpZmYgLS1naXQgYS9MYXlvdXRUZXN0cy9p
bnNwZWN0b3IvcmVzb3VyY2VzL3N5bnRheC1lcnJvci5qcyBiL0xheW91dFRlc3RzL2luc3BlY3Rv
ci9yZXNvdXJjZXMvc3ludGF4LWVycm9yLmpzCm5ldyBmaWxlIG1vZGUgMTAwNjQ0CmluZGV4IDAw
MD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AuLmJlYThjZDE3N2FmZjlkMWVj
MmI5ZDFiMjFhY2U5YzQ1ZTIzYWU3ZGYKLS0tIC9kZXYvbnVsbAorKysgYi9MYXlvdXRUZXN0cy9p
bnNwZWN0b3IvcmVzb3VyY2VzL3N5bnRheC1lcnJvci5qcwpAQCAtMCwwICsxIEBACispCmRpZmYg
LS1naXQgYS9MYXlvdXRUZXN0cy9wbGF0Zm9ybS9jaHJvbWl1bS9pbnNwZWN0b3IvY29uc29sZS1s
b2ctc3ludGF4LWVycm9yLWV4cGVjdGVkLnR4dCBiL0xheW91dFRlc3RzL3BsYXRmb3JtL2Nocm9t
aXVtL2luc3BlY3Rvci9jb25zb2xlLWxvZy1zeW50YXgtZXJyb3ItZXhwZWN0ZWQudHh0Cm5ldyBm
aWxlIG1vZGUgMTAwNzU1CmluZGV4ID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AwMDAw
MDAwMDAuLmVmOGY2MGYyMWU3NjE0NzVmODRhNzM0YzMxMDNjNWMwMWRhMTdlN2QKLS0tIC9kZXYv
bnVsbAorKysgYi9MYXlvdXRUZXN0cy9wbGF0Zm9ybS9jaHJvbWl1bS9pbnNwZWN0b3IvY29uc29s
ZS1sb2ctc3ludGF4LWVycm9yLWV4cGVjdGVkLnR4dApAQCAtMCwwICsxLDQgQEAKK0NPTlNPTEUg
TUVTU0FHRTogbGluZSAxOiBVbmNhdWdodCBTeW50YXhFcnJvcjogVW5leHBlY3RlZCB0b2tlbiAp
DQorVGVzdHMgdGhhdCBzeW50YXggZXJyb3JzIGFyZSBsb2dnZWQgaW50byBjb25zb2xlIGFuZCBk
b2Vzbid0IGNhdXNlIGJyb3dzZXIgY3Jhc2guDQorDQorcmVzb3VyY2VzL3N5bnRheC1lcnJvci5q
czoxVW5jYXVnaHQgU3ludGF4RXJyb3I6IFVuZXhwZWN0ZWQgdG9rZW4gKQ0K
</data>

          </attachment>
      

    </bug>

</bugzilla>